Seeing Bomberman and Zelda II in the post above reminds me how my mind was blown a couple of weeks ago when I realized how many famous NES games originated from the Famicom Disk System in Japan (also including The Legend Of Zelda, Metroid, Kid Icarus, Japanese Super Mario Bros. 2 and Doki Doki Panic).
